To be honest, yes it stinks when they do that, but mostly most stuff is trash anyway.
In the future you have a few options here with a better outcome.

1. Shoot wrecks as you go (my personal favBig smile)

2. Leave as soon as trash pickers appear and log out for hour or till next day. (With any luck they will kill mission rats).

3. Put tractor on your ship, loot, shoot wreck. (Another fav of mine)

4. Mess with trash pickers by going to mission hub and parking your obvious mission ship in a "safe spot" and watch as they fly in only to be disappointed cause your just sitting in dead space doing nothing (I've done this so I can put a skid mark on player) then as you "terrible" mark them you will have a list so it's very easy to tell when evil is lurking about in local so you can move to a different area to mission.

BTW, every time somebody flies in to your deadspace spot change your name on your ship this way you can get twice the chuckle when you get a repeat customer Blink use other characters already in local such as "so and so's Navy Raven"

And there is a way to get some of them blown up for free....just not gonna say how cause I don't want a nerf.

And never ever shoot them, a .5¢ mod may cost you alot more for what ccrapola mission drops.
